We are living in the midst of a comedy renaissance; Social media has transformed the comedy scene and made stand-up comedy accessible to virtually everyone, from podcasts and crowd-work clips to specials and live-shows. Finding your favorite comedian that you can rely on for a laugh is an essential escape from the absurdity of our world.  As sad as it is, at times all we can do is laugh about it. But beyond the smart social commentary and thought provoking material some stand-up provides, there is also plenty of raunchy, vulgar and kinda stupid humor to enjoy as well. All content serves its purpose and everyone knows farts are funny. Here’s VALLEY’s intro to stand-up for anyone looking for a laugh.

Stand-Up Here at PSU

Beyond the celebrities we know and love there is also a stand-comedy scene right here in State College! Blue Brick Theatre: Home of Happy Valley Improv showcases local stand-up comedians and open mic nights on Fridays from 6:30-9:00 p.m. and is located at 209 W Calder Way. Wise Crackers Comedy Club hosts touring stand-up comedians on Fridays and Saturdays starting at 8 p.m. and is located at 112 W College Ave.
